Press: Recessional

On Oct. 1. 1929, Bernarr Macfadden's New York Daily Investment News was only five months old, but wisdom issued from its presses. It advised its readers: "Get out of the market, losses or no losses." The eternal credit that it gained by that advice did not save it from the hard times which descended upon it and Wall Street's three other financial dailies.* Not until 1935 did Mr. Macfadden heed his own good advice by selling the Investment News.
